Liverpool Team News: Jurgen Klopp Faces Tough Decision Whether To Rotate Squad Against Southampton

Liverpool take on Southampton on the road hoping to keep an impressive run that has seen them lose just one of their last 17 Premier League games alive.

The Reds were held to a 2-2 draw against Tottenham last week despite going ahead twice over the course of the 90 minutes.

Southampton meanwhile beat West Brom 3-2 last weekend to end a 12 game winless run.

Liverpool have been in pretty good form, are fourth in the league table but Jurgen Klopp will have one eye on the Champion League Last 16 first-leg clash against Porto just three days after the Saints clash.

Klopp faces a tough decision over whether to rotate players ahead of the Southampton game without jeopardizing the side in their bid for a top-four finish.

The German manager will have Adam Lallana available after he did not receive an FA ban after being sent off for Reds Under-23s against Tottenham.

Klopp has further good news on the injury front as Joe Gomes and Ragnar Klavan near a recovery.

Nathaniel Clyne has however, been ruled out with a back injury.

The head coach may decide to keep Tren Alexander-Arnold at right-back and Gini Wijnaldum may be drafted into the midfield.

It remains to be seen whether Klopp will keep Emre Can as a started ahead of the Champions League clash.

The midfielder of Turkish origin has started his sides last eight league games despite reports that he could leave at the end of the season.
